FIVE PLAYERS TO LOOK OUT FOR IN THE UPCOMING AFCON

The highly anticipated CAF Africa Cup of Nations is set to commence in Ivory Coast, featuring an exciting clash between the hosts and Guinea-Bissau on January 13 at the Alassane Ouattara Stadium in Abidjan. Senegal, the reigning champions, clinched victory in a thrilling penalty shootout against Egypt in the previous edition held in Cameroon. As the continental spectacle approaches, let’s spotlight five standout players poised to make a significant impact on the tournament.

First on our radar is Nigeria’s Victor Osimhen, who soared to football stardom as Serie A’s leading scorer last season, steering Napoli to their first league title since 1990. Osimhen, deprived of a chance at the 2022 Qatar World Cup due to Nigeria’s playoff defeat against Ghana, is gearing up for his inaugural international appearance at AFCON 2023, aiming to continue his prolific goal-scoring form.

Moving on to Ghana, midfielder Mohammad Kudus has made an impressive mark in the Premier League with West Ham, currently ranking 12th for goals per minute. Kudus’ dynamic playstyle is anticipated to bring added quality to Ghana’s formidable forward line, featuring the Ayew brothers and Inaki Williams.

In the Moroccan camp, the spotlight is on Hakim Ziyech, the Chelsea forward currently on loan at Galatasaray. With Morocco touted as the team to beat in AFCON 2023, Ziyech’s goal-scoring prowess is expected to play a pivotal role in their pursuit of success, providing crucial goals and assists to bolster their strategic approach.

For Morocco’s ambitions, Youssef En-Nesyri’s performance in front of goal holds the key. After a standout season with Sevilla FC in LaLiga Santander, En-Nesyri’s responsibility is clear: to lead Morocco’s attack and find the net more regularly, a crucial component in their quest for the AFCON title.

Last but not least, representing Ivory Coast is Arsenal’s Nicolas Pepe, their one-time record signing. Despite a modest international goal tally, Pepe’s past contributions, including a decisive goal against defending champions Algeria, hint at his potential to shine. As the tournament unfolds on his home turf, Pepe could play a pivotal role in leading Ivory Coast to a triumphant homecoming in AFCON 2023, adding another chapter to their football legacy.
